Vijayanagara: European vulture found in District freed

Vijayanagara: A rare European vulture, which was found in the hands of school children in Ranipete in the City last month, has been set free into the wild.

In December last year, hobby photographer Shivshankar Banagar had rescued the Eurasian Griffon species from the hands of children and handed it over to the Atal Bihari Vajpayee Zoological Park at Kamalapura in the District.

Dr Vani, a veterinary doctor at the zoo, had treated the bird in a critical condition and thus the bird has recovered.

After the Veterinary Doctor’s nod, the bird lovers freed the recovered bird from the cage from top of a hill in Ingaligi Village in the Taluk.
